In order to give JEE Advanced
Candidates should have compulsorily passed JEE Main 2021 (Paper 1). It is also necessary for them to be among the top 2,50,000 candidates. The categories will be divided as the following:
-
GEN-EWS - 10%
-
OBC-NCL - 27%
-
SC - 15%
-
ST - 7.5%
-
OPEN - 40.5%
-
PwD - 5% horizontal reservation in all of the above.
There is also age criteria which needs to be considered.

You can give JEE Advanced twice, on the Year you pass your 12th as well as on the following year, or the Gap Year as we consider it. This year JEE Advanced will be regulated by IIT Kharagpur and will be conducted on the 3rd of July, 2021.
